net.minecraft.network.protocol

public interface BundlerInfo

ze
net.minecraft.network.protocol.BundlerInfo
net.minecraft.class_8039
net.minecraft.unmapped.C_ixirlvvy
net.minecraft.network.handler.PacketBundleHandler
net.minecraft.network.PacketBundlerInfo

Field summary

Modifier and TypeField
int
a
BUNDLE_SIZE_LIMIT
field_41878
f_qqnbagmb
MAX_PACKETS
BUNDLE_SIZE_LIMIT

Method summary

Modifier and TypeMethod
static <T extends PacketListener, P extends BundlePacket<? super T>> BundlerInfo
a(zh<P> arg0, Function<Iterable<zf<? super T>>, P> arg1, zc<? super T> arg2)
createForPacket(PacketType<P> arg0, Function<Iterable<Packet<? super T>>, P> arg1, BundleDelimiterPacket<? super T> arg2)
method_48325(class_9145<P> arg0, Function<Iterable<class_2596<? super T>>, P> arg1, class_8037<? super T> arg2)
m_wsfpvfsd(C_usugyqlb<P> arg0, Function<Iterable<C_zyjtrjrl<? super T>>, P> arg1, C_vurhocqo<? super T> arg2)
create(PacketType<P> id, Function<Iterable<Packet<? super T>>, P> bundleFunction, BundleSplitterPacket<? super T> splitter)
create(PacketType<P> type, Function<Iterable<Packet<? super T>>, P> function, BundleSplitterPacket<? super T> splitterPacket)
void
a(zf<?> arg0, Consumer<zf<?>> arg1)
unbundlePacket(Packet<?> arg0, Consumer<Packet<?>> arg1)
method_48327(class_2596<?> arg0, Consumer<class_2596<?>> arg1)
m_qajwhkni(C_zyjtrjrl<?> arg0, Consumer<C_zyjtrjrl<?>> arg1)
forEachPacket(Packet<?> packet, Consumer<Packet<?>> consumer)
forEachPacket(Packet<?> packet, Consumer<Packet<?>> arg1)
BundlerInfo$Bundler
a(zf<?> arg0)
startPacketBundling(Packet<?> arg0)
method_48326(class_2596<?> arg0)
m_kycmdspq(C_zyjtrjrl<?> arg0)
createBundler(Packet<?> splitter)
createBundleHandler(Packet<?> packet)